* DEVPLAT-345 "ll-fold.sh script doesn't work correct with newer git versions"
(50%):
- testing revealed that git rerere is more flexible in recognizing known
conflicts than ll-fold.sh
implementation. The problem is that "git rerere"'s known conflicts and
their resolutions aren't saved
by ll-fold.sh (git saves them only locally), and they won't be available in
a cloned repository. This
may result in failure to reconstruct the tree using pinned manifest if
using e.g. a freshly cloned git
repo: ll-fold.sh itself may refuse to recognize a conflict to be known, and
git rerere may not know this
conflict yet too. (The workaround could be to reconstruct earlier snapshots
first - so that ll-fold.sh
applied the relevant solutions first time, and git rerere would care of
applying them when reconstructing the
later snapshots).
The ARM's patches themselves look safe - they do address the types of the
merge conflicts ever occurred during
the whole llct and ll lifesycles.
